About the Team:

You will be a part of a dynamic and growing team within applied materials which creates software and algorithms to improve our products.

Role Responsibilities:
  • Design and develop software which is well integrated with Applied Material tools
  • You software is expected to add to the value of our tools by providing essential and exceptional features to our engineers.
  • Develop software documentation and test procedures
  • Troubleshoot a variety of difficult software problems. Design and implement bug fixes
  • Define software specifications and test plans for simulators, test benches or the lab
  • Communicate with internal and external customers for requirement analysis, project schedule and software troubleshooting


Problem Solving
  • Leads others to solve complex reliability problems; uses sophisticated analytical thought to exercise judgment and identify innovative solutions
  • You will work on complex and large pre-existing codebase. You are expected to make improvements without impacting the codebase.
  • You will be required to create new software. You are expected to use known design principles and ensure long-term scaling of your software.


Interpersonal Skills
  • Communicates difficult concepts and negotiates with others to adopt a different point of view


Preferred Qualifications:
  • Master's degree in a related field
  • Strong knowledge of industry best practices, key business drivers, and how your area of expertise integrates with others
  • Leadership skills to lead small projects as needed


Minimum Qualifications:
  • Bachelor's degree in computer science or related field, computer science, information management, software/system engineering, cyber security or mathematics
  • 4-7 years of related experience
  • Proficiency and experience in .Net, C#, C++, React, Python, SQL, Network Communication, MSBuild, etc.

The salary offered to a selected candidate will be based on multiple factors including location, hire grade, job-related knowledge, skills, experience, and with consideration of internal equity of our current team members. In addition to a comprehensive benefits package, candidates may be eligible for other forms of compensation such as participation in a bonus and a stock award program, as applicable.

For all sales roles, the posted salary range is the Target Total Cash (TTC) range for the role, which is the sum of base salary and target bonus amount at 100% goal achievement.

About Applied Materials, Inc

Applied Materials specialize in materials engineering solutions. They optimize equipment and fab operations through consulting, spare parts, services, and automation software. They also provide supply chain services from transactional spares through programs, rebuilds, and forecasted parts management. Their products and technologies include semiconductors, displays, roll web coating, solar, and automation software.
